Susanna Reid clashes with Tory minister on 'missing' Boris Johnson over 4 years on GMB

Susanna Reid ended up clashing with Vaccines Minister Nadhim Zahawi after she grilled him on why Prime Minister Boris Johnson hadn't appeared on Good Morning Britain for almost four years.

The prime minister notoriously avoided being interviewed on GMB by hiding in a fridge in December 2019, leading host Piers Morgan to slam Johnson for being a "coward".

This comes after the Government boycott the ITV daytime show for seven months last year after Piers Morgan's combative interviews with ministers at the beginning of the coronavirus pandemic.

Posing the question of Johnson's absence on GMB today, Susanna said: "Is there a reason why the day before a huge number of local elections and important by-elections, council elections, national elections, we have not seen your party leader?"

"I think that's unfair, Susanna," the Tory MP responded. "Because Boris is out and about, up and down the country, doing media. He was all over the news channels yesterday, the day before yesterday regularly out on the press conferences reporting-"

Susanna interjected: "But why doesn't he do interviews? It's been almost four years and we haven't interviewed him as prime minister. It's quite remarkable for the leader of a party not to be interviewed - and I know that we're not alone in that on this programme! Other programmes have put in bids for him today and been turned down.

"What is it about the prime minister that he doesn't want to be directly asked questioned?"

But Zahawi repeated that it was "unfair" as Johnson does press conferences where the media ask him questions.

Shaking her head, Susanna responded: "But the media don't get follow-ups. They just get to ask their question."

She went on to point out that there are "issues around Boris Johnson's transparency and integrity".

This comes after claims a Tory donor had been asked to fund a nanny for Johnson's baby and the Electoral Commission's investigation into whether an offence has been committed after reports that a Tory donor initially paid £58,000 towards refurbishing his Downing Street flat - which was not declared.

Zahawi responded by insisting that Johnson pays for his son's childcare and that the prime minister has been "very, very open" that he paid for the refurbishment.

Both Susanna and Zahawi began speaking over one another as the interview began to get heated.

The Tory MP said: "He's been all over the country. Every visit he takes questions from journalists and you play it on your channel. So it's unfair of you to characterise this as Boris Johnson not doing interviews."

Stunned, Susanna responded: "It's not unfair of us to want to interview the prime minister! I mean, voters would want to see an interview with the prime minister - I don't think that's unfair or unreasonable."
